Python GUI设计-PyQt5从入门到实践(第1-3章)

这篇具有很好参考价值的文章主要介绍了Python GUI设计-PyQt5从入门到实践(第1-3章)。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。

第一章 Python 与 Pyqt5


良好的开端,等于成功的一半 ————柏拉图

1.1 python语言简介

1.1.3 Python的应用领域
Web开发、大数据处理、人工智能、自动化运维开发、云计算、爬虫、游戏开发。

1.2 GUI 与 PyQt5

Python GUI设计-PyQt5从入门到实践(第1-3章),python学习笔记,Python,python,qt,开发语言
Python GUI设计-PyQt5从入门到实践(第1-3章),python学习笔记,Python,python,qt,开发语言

第二章 搭建开发环境

2.1 Python的下载与安装

Python ,PyCharm,模块:pyqt5、pyqt5-tools、pyqt5designer

2.2 PyCharm

2.3 PyQt5

2.3.1 安装Pyqt5及设计器

Pycharm:file–settings
Python GUI设计-PyQt5从入门到实践(第1-3章),python学习笔记,Python,python,qt,开发语言
安装三个包。

2.3.2 配置PyQt5设计器及转换工具

1)QtDesigner
Python GUI设计-PyQt5从入门到实践(第1-3章),python学习笔记,Python,python,qt,开发语言

2)PyUIC
-m PyQt5.uic.pyuic $FileName$ -o $FileNameWithoutExtension$.py
Python GUI设计-PyQt5从入门到实践(第1-3章),python学习笔记,Python,python,qt,开发语言
检查:
Python GUI设计-PyQt5从入门到实践(第1-3章),python学习笔记,Python,python,qt,开发语言

第三章 第一个PyQt5窗口程序

3.1 认识Qt Designer

打开方式:
1)PyCharm扩展
2)Lib\site-packages\QtDesigner 文件夹内

3.1.1 窗口类型

Main Window

3.1.2 窗口

Python GUI设计-PyQt5从入门到实践(第1-3章),python学习笔记,Python,python,qt,开发语言

3.2 创建窗口

1)将.ui转化为.py文件
Python GUI设计-PyQt5从入门到实践(第1-3章),python学习笔记,Python,python,qt,开发语言
2)运行主窗口
Python GUI设计-PyQt5从入门到实践(第1-3章),python学习笔记,Python,python,qt,开发语言
通过main.py 导入untitled(文件名可能不一样)
运行main.py
Python GUI设计-PyQt5从入门到实践(第1-3章),python学习笔记,Python,python,qt,开发语言文章来源地址https://www.toymoban.com/news/detail-524976.html

到了这里,关于Python GUI设计-PyQt5从入门到实践(第1-3章)的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• python3GUI--图片浏览器By:PyQt5(附源码)

    本次使用PyQt5开发一款图片浏览器,本篇主要练习QDockWidget、QTreeWidget,软件打包好放在了文末,可自取。 点击“添加目录”后,选择目录,软件会扫描文件夹及子文件夹下的所有图片文件,最后展示到左侧的目录树中。 支持多级目录图片展示 右击文件,点击查看文件信息

    2024年02月16日
    浏览(67)
  • python3GUI--做一款某雷影音播放器By:PyQt5

    新版本已发布,支持弹幕请移步:https://blog.csdn.net/a1397852386/article/details/127952142?spm=1001.2014.3001.5502 本次使用PyQt5开发一款视频播放器,支持本地视频文件播放、在线视频播放,支持解析播放B站视频,撰写本篇用来记录一下开发过程。 本软件是在Windows系统上使用PyQt5开发的视频

    2024年02月12日
    浏览(41)
  • 【Python】PyQt5入门

      最近接了一个小项目,主要任务是完成一个界面的设计,而且是基于Python,我第一反应就是使用大名鼎鼎的Qt来设计。Qt最早是用C语言开发的,但是后来也有了基于Python的第三方包,目前最新版是PyQt6.3,但是这个项目中使用的还是普及度更高的PyQt5。正好我也比较喜欢P

    2024年02月07日
    浏览(45)
  • python3GUI--仿win10任务管理器By:PyQt5(附UI源码)

    最近心血来潮想要做一款仿win10的任务管理器,练习一下基本布局和QChart的使用,实现任务管理、图表查看等功能,撰写本篇播客记录一下开发过程中的一些心得与体会,能给读者提供一些思路。软件打包好,放在了文末。 1.进程 详细信息表格支持按表头排序,点击表头会自

    2024年02月15日
    浏览(54)
  • 数据库系统课设——基于python+pyqt5+mysql的酒店管理系统(可直接运行)--GUI编程

    几个月之前写的一个项目,通过这个项目,你能学到关于数据库的触发器知识,python的基本语法,python一些第三方库的使用,包括python如何将前后端连接起来(界面和数据),还有界面的设计等等。希望大家能从项目中学到东西。 宾馆管理系统通过提供顾客和员工信息之间的

    2024年02月05日
    浏览(48)
  • Python PyQt5——QThread使用方法与代码实践

    在 GUI 程序中,如果想要让程序执行一项耗时的工作,例如下载文件、I/O 存取等,深度学习模型推理,直接在 UI 线程中进行这些操作会导致整个界面卡住,出现无响应的状态。为了避免这种情况,可以将这些耗时任务放在另一个线程中执行。在 PyQt 中,可以使用 QThread 来实现

    2024年04月27日
    浏览(31)
  • 数据库系统课设——基于python+pyqt5+mysql的酒店管理系统(可直接运行)--GUI编程(2)

     几个月之前写的一个项目,通过这个项目,你能学到关于数据库的触发器知识,python的基本语法,python一些第三方库的使用,包括python如何将前后端连接起来(界面和数据),还有界面的设计等等。希望大家能从项目中学到东西。 宾馆管理系统通过提供顾客和员工信息之间

    2024年02月03日
    浏览(54)
  • python3GUI--仿做一个网易云音乐(第三弹v2.0)By:PyQt5(附下载地址)

    传送门: python3GUI–仿做一个网易云音乐By:PyQt5(附下载地址) python3GUI–仿做一个网易云音乐(第二弹v1.5)By:PyQt5(附下载地址) 本篇为模仿网易云音乐2.0篇,是本系列最后一篇,本篇继续在v1.5基础上进行改进,尽最大努力模仿网易云音乐播放器UI,本篇将全方面介绍咱们的“

    2024年02月15日
    浏览(79)
  • 基于PyQt5GUI的人脸识别系统设计与实现

    目 录 前 言 1 第 1 章 人脸识别系统概述 1 第 2 章 人脸检测技术 1 §2.1 基于 Harr 级联的人脸检测 2 §2.2 基于 face_recognition 开源库的人脸检测… 错误!未定义书签。第 3 章 人脸识别技术 5 §3.1 构造人脸数据集 5 §3.2 模型训练 7 §3.3 实时人脸识别 9 第 4 章 基于 PyQt5 的应用平台 1

    2024年02月04日
    浏览(46)
  • 【Python】pyqt5入门教程之第一个UI界面

    1.pyqt5工具安装 (1)使用pip工具安装PyQt5工具: (2)安装Qt Designer图形界面开发工具: 安装完成后所在路径 (3)安装QtDesigner 安装完成后所在路径 designer.exe路径 启动QtDesigner 2.第一个QT窗口程序 Pycharm配置 找到py文件,右键External Tool — QTDesigner—就可以启动 QTDesigner .ui文件转换

    2024年02月15日
    浏览(45)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包